I am setting up my first macro today trying to move and click the mouse within an application, but it looks like Keyboard Maestro is unable to move and/or click the mouse. It can see Maestro locating correctly the image (a button) I have pasted as location area (I see it with the Display checkbox checked), but nothing happens mouse side. No clicks, no moves.
I am on Mac OS Mojave 10.14.06. I am wondering if there is anything system-wide that I need to enable to let Maestro move the mouse without issues?
If you have any troubles with accessibility (eg typing keystrokes, selecting menus, copy/paste, etc), you need to toggle the accessibility permissions (System Preferences, Security & Privacy, Privacy, Accessibility) for Keyboard Maestro and Keyboard Maestro Engine off and then on again.
